网站颜色:

5063946|现货包邮iOS10快速开发 18天零基础开发一个商业应用/ios10开发教程指南/基于Swift3.0/ios应用程序/移动开发教程书籍.

  • 产品名称:iOS10快速开发18天零基础...
  • 是否是套装:否
  • 书名:iOS10快速开发18天零基础开发一个商业应用
  • 定价:69.00元
  • 出版社名称:机械工业出版社
  • 作者:无
  • 书名:iOS10快速开发18天零基础开发一个商业应用

本店所售图书均为正版书籍

书名: 【正版】iOS 10快速开发:18天零基础开发一个商业应用|(咨询特价)
图书定价: (咨询特价)
图书作者: 刘铭
出版社: 机械工业出版社
出版日期: 2017/1/1 0:(咨询特价)
ISBN号: (咨询特价)
开本:16开
页数:0
版次:1-1
目录
前言
第一部分
第1章 创建项目并集成LeanCloud SDK2
1.1 访问LeanCloud3
1.2 创建Xcode项目——Instagram4
1.3 将LeanCloud SDK集成到iOS项目中5
1.4 初始化 LeanCloud SDK7
本章小结10
第2章 创建用户登录界面11
2.1 从故事板中创建视图11
2.2 搭建用户的登录界面13
2.3 为SignInVC类和视图创建Outlet和Action关联16
2.3.1 什么是Outlet和Action16
2.3.2 为SignInVC创建Outlet17
2.3.3 为SignInVC创建Action20
2.4 调整模拟设备22
本章小结22
第3章 创建用户注册界面23
3.1 利用滚动视图创建用户注册界面23
3.2 创建Outlet和Action关联26
3.3 让注册视图消失29
本章小结30
第4章 注册视图中编写与界面相关的代码31
4.1 获取当前屏幕的尺寸31
4.2 添加键盘相关的Notification通知33
4.3 Swift语言中的可选特性35
4.4 以动画的方式改变滚动视图的高度39
4.5 通过Tap手势让虚拟键盘消失40
本章小结41
第5章 设置注册页面的用户头像42
5.1 为Image View添加单击手势识别42
5.2 创建照片获取器43
5.3 访问照片库的前期准备45
5.4 将Image View的外观设置为圆形47
本章小结48
第6章 提交用户注册信息到LeanCloud49
6.1 检验用户输入的数据49
6.2 if语句中对可选链的处理50
6.3 使用UIAlertController显示警告信息50
6.4 提交数据到LeanCloud平台52
6.5 在LeanCloud云端查看提交的信息54
本章小结55
第7章 用户登录56
7.1 利用UserDefaults存储用户信息56
7.2 SignInVC中的用户登录60
本章小结61
第8章 创建项目并集成LeanCloud SDK62
8.1 删除已经安装到模拟器中的App62
8.2 创建密码重置页面的视图63
8.3 完成重置控制器代码65
本章小结66
第9章 调整注册和登录界面的布局67
9.1 通过Size Classes查看界面布局在不同设备上的效果67
9.2 对登录界面布局68
9.3 对注册界面布局70
9.4 对密码重置界面布局72
本章小结72
第10章 美化Instagram73
10.1 添加字体73
10.2 设置各功能视图的背景图74
10.3 注册用户的邮箱校验77
本章小结78
第二部分
第11章 创建Home Page用户界面80
11.1 在故事板中搭建集合视图80
11.2 为集合视图创建代码类83
11.3 添加Outlet和Action84
11.4 调整集合单格85
本章小结87
第12章 从云端读取当前用户信息88
12.1 创建个人主页与标签控制器的关联88
12.2 修改HomeVC的代码89
12.3 应用程序传输安全协议93
12.4 设置导航栏标题94
本章小结95
第13章 在个人主页中显示帖子信息96
13.1 在LeanCloud云端创建数据类96
13.2 编写接收数据的代码99
13.3 创建单格相关代码102
本章小结105
第14章 获取用户的帖子及关注数106
14.1 注册后的用户登录106
14.2 在云端创建关注记录108
14.3 获取用户相关数据信息110
本章小结111
第15章 与统计数据之间的交互112
15.1 在故事板中创建表格视图控制器112
15.2 创建Outlet关联113
15.3 统计数据被单击后的实现代码115
本章小结118
第16章 从云端载入关注人员信息119
16.1 从云端获取关注人员信息119
16.2 创建表格视图的单格120
16.3 设置关注按钮的状态122
16.4 添加关注和取消关注125
本章小结127
第17章 创建访客的相关功能128
17.1 在故事板中创建用户界面128
17.2 实现GuestVC类的代码129
17.3 从云端获取访客的帖子信息132
17.4 获取访客个人页面的Header信息134
17.5 单击访客统计数据后的实现代码136
17.6 从其他控制器切换到GuestVC138
17.7 对于访客的关注和取消关注140
本章小结141
第18章 设置访客页面的布局142
18.1 用户的退出142
18.2 设置HeaderView的布局143
18.3 设置集合视图单格的大小145
18.4 关注页面的布局146
本章小结147
第三部分
第19章 创建用户配置界面150
19.1 在故事板中创建个人配置控制器视图150
19.2 创建Action和Outlet关联154
19.3 为视图创建布局代码155
19.4 实现与界面相关的代码158
本章小结162
第20章 个人配置页面数据的接收与提交163
20.1 从云端获取个人用户信息163
20.2 对Email和Web进行正则判断164
20.3 发送信息到服务器167
20.4 更新个人主页信息169
本章小结170
第21章 实现帖子上传功能171
21.1 在故事板中创建上传用户界面171
21.2 创建上传控制器代码类173
21.3 实现照片获取器的相关代码174
21.4 实现上传的相关代码177
21.5 在个人主页刷新集合视图179
21.6 移除上传页面中的照片181
本章小结183
第22章 实现分页载入功能184
22.1 为HomeVC实现分页载入功能184
22.2 为GuestVC实现分页载入功能187
本章小结187
第23章 搭建帖子控制器的界面188
23.1 创建帖子控制器界面188
23.2 创建单格的Outlet关联191
23.3 整理PostVC类的代码191
23.4 生成表格视图的单格194
23.5 从HomeVC切换到PostVC时的代码实现196
本章小结198
第24章 设置帖子单格的布局199
24.1 设置单格垂直方向的布局199
24.2 设置单格水平方向的布局201
本章小结203
第25章 进一步美化程序界面204
25.1 为按钮定制Icon图204
25.2 美化导航栏205
25.3 美化标签栏206
25.4 调整上传照片页面207
25.5 设置标签栏中的Item210
本章小结210
第四部分
第26章 喜爱按钮的功能实现212
26.1 设置喜爱按钮状态及显示喜爱的数量212
26.2 实现喜爱按钮的交互213
26.3 实现照片的双击交互216
26.4 实现用户名的单击交互217
本章小结218
第27章 创建用户评论界面219
27.1 创建评论控制器的用户界面219
27.2 完善用户界面代码221
27.3 在PostVC中实现评论按钮的交互223
27.4 对CommentCell的控件布局225
27.5 实现评论控制器的功能代码226
本章小结229
第28章 实现评论的相关功能230
28.1 实现Text View的功能230
28.2 实现Table View的功能233
28.3 从云端载入评论235
本章小结238
第29章 实现评论的特色功能239
29.1 发送评论到云端239
29.2 与用户名的交互241
29.3 删除评论242
29.4 @Address操作244
29.5 投诉评论245
29.6 为三个Action添加背景图248
本章小结248
第30章 实现Hashtags和Mentions功能249
30.1 实现Hashtag和Mention的识别功能249
30.2 实现Mention的交互254
30.3 将Hashtag发送到云端256
本章小结259
第31章 创建Hashtag控制器260
31.1 创建Hashtag控制器界面260
31.2 实现Hashtag的交互262
31.3 实现HashtagsVC类的代码263
本章小结269
第32章 处理More按钮的响应交互270
32.1 创建More按钮的Action关联270
32.2 创建More按钮的交互代码271
32.3 为项目设置返回和退出按钮274
32.4 处理不存在的用户276
本章小结278
第五部分
第33章 创建Feed控制器280
33.1 创建Feed控制器的用户界面280
33.2 实现FeedVC控制器的代码283
33.3 实现FeedVC控制器表格视图相关代码287
33.4 设置Feed页面的Icon290
本章小结291
第34章 创建用户搜索功能292
34.1 创建搜索控制器用户界面292
34.2 实现用户搜索功能295
34.3 在表格视图中显示搜索结果297
34.4 设置搜索页面的Icon299
34.5 在UsersVC中实现集合视图300
本章小结306
第35章 创建通知控制器界面307
35.1 搭建通知控制器的用户界面307
35.2 设置通知页面的Icon309
35.3 评论或@mention的通知处理309
35.4 Like的通知处理312
35.5 Follow的通知处理314
35.6 设置NewsCell中界面控件的布局315
本章小结316
第36章 接收数据到通知控制器317
36.1 从News数据表中接收数据317
36.2 处理News单格的交互操作320
36.3 设置通知页面的图标323
本章小结327
第37章 对用户界面的再改进328
37.1 设置上传标签328
37.2 设置按钮为圆角329
37.3 调整通知提示条的动画331
37.4 调整标签栏中Item的设置331
本章小结331
编辑推荐
资深iOS开发专家撰写,基于最新的iOS 10和Swift 3.0,各种新特性和新功能尽揽无余.模块化内容结构,步骤化讲解方尸由浅入深、循序渐进,手把手教你快速开发一个完整的商业应用.
热门设计服务